[Detailed Description of the Invention] Industrial Application Field This invention relates to a solar heat collector mounting device for mounting a solar heat collector on a frame provided on a roof.

Conventional technology and its problems Conventionally, in order to install a heat collector on a pedestal installed on the roof, the heat collector is placed on the pedestal, and a normal type cross section is installed across the frame of the heat collector and the mount. An L-shaped bracket was placed, and both were fixed with set screws through the bracket. However, in this case, since the position of the fastening hole drilled in the frame is fixed,
If there is a dimensional error when assembling the heat collector, the fixing screw through hole of the bracket may not match the fixing hole of the mount, and it will be necessary to re-drill the fixing hole or reassemble the heat collector. There was a problem.

The purpose of this invention was made in view of the above circumstances, and even if there is a slight deviation in the front-rear direction between the position of the fixing hole of the pedestal and the position of the set screw through hole of the bracket, the pedestal It is an object of the present invention to provide a heat collector mounting device that allows a heat collector to be mounted on a heat collector and allows the mounting work to be easily performed in a stable state.

In order to achieve the above object, the heat collector mounting device according to this invention has a heat collector mounting bracket that includes a bracket main body having a horizontal part that comes into contact with the top surface of the mount, and a bracket body that slides back and forth on the horizontal part. It is equipped with a movable adjustment plate that can be freely arranged and has a through hole for a set screw that is screwed into a fixing hole drilled at a predetermined position of the mount.
A guide wing portion is provided which is bent into a shape, and folded portions are provided at both left and right ends of the movable adjustment plate so as to hold the guide wing portion from the outside, and furthermore, a horizontal portion is provided with a through hole of the movable adjustment plate. A notch or a through hole is formed in a size that includes the maximum longitudinal movement adjustment range, and a movable adjustment plate removal prevention portion is provided.

The position of the bracket B with respect to the heat collector C is adjusted as described above, but the position of the bracket B with respect to the gantry A is adjusted as follows. That is, the bracket B is placed on the pedestal A so that the fixing hole 22 of the pedestal A is located in the notch 3 in the horizontal portion 1b of the bracket main body 1, and the position of the set screw through hole 11 of the movable adjustment plate 10 is adjusted. If the positions of the fixing hole 22 and the fixing hole 22 are shifted in the front-rear direction, move the movable adjustment plate 10 forward or backward so that they match, and then insert the set screw 26 into the fixing hole 22 from above the through hole 11. Fix bracket B to pedestal A by screwing it into place.

Effects of the invention According to the heat collector mounting device of this invention, the heat collector mounting bracket has a bracket main body having a horizontal part that comes into contact with the top surface of the mount, and a bracket main body that is arranged so as to be slidable back and forth on the horizontal part. It is equipped with a movable adjustment plate having a through hole for a set screw screwed into a fixing hole drilled at a predetermined position of the mount, and a movable adjustment plate having a through hole for a set screw screwed into a fixing hole drilled at a predetermined position of the mount. Since the notch or through hole is formed in a size that includes the movable adjustment plate, even if there is a slight misalignment between the position of the fixing hole on the pedestal and the position of the set screw through hole on the bracket, the movable adjustment plate cannot be moved forward or backward. By moving it, both holes can be brought into alignment, and the heat collector can be reliably fixed to the pedestal via the bracket with the setscrew.

Furthermore, guide vanes bent into an inverted L shape are provided at both left and right ends of the horizontal portion of the bracket body.
At both left and right ends of the movable adjustment plate, folded parts are provided to hold the guide wings from the outside, so the adjustment plate can be freely moved back and forth while remaining in contact with the pedestal on the horizontal side. The attachment work can be performed in a stable manner, and the fixing hole and the set screw through hole can be easily aligned.

Further, since the movable adjustment plate is provided with a retaining portion on the horizontal portion of the bracket body, there is no fear that the movable adjustment plate will come off from the bracket body and be lost.
